5. FAQs

Q: Can I negotiate the price of a car with a private seller?

A: Yes, you can negotiate the price of a car with a private seller. It is best to research the value of the car before negotiating to ensure you are getting a fair price.

Q: Do I need a driver’s license to buy a car in Cicero?

A: No, you do not need a driver’s license to buy a car in Cicero, but you will need one to drive it.

Q: Can I finance a car in Cicero?

A: Yes, you can finance a car in Cicero. Many dealerships offer financing options, and there are also banks and credit unions that offer car loans.

Q: Should I buy a new or used car?

A: It depends on your budget and preferences. New cars come with warranties and are less likely to have mechanical issues, but they are more expensive. Used cars are cheaper, but you need to be careful about buying one with mechanical issues.

Q: How do I know if a car has been in an accident?

A: You can check the car’s history report, which will show the car’s accident history, service records, and ownership history.

Q: Do I need insurance to buy a car in Cicero?

A: No, you do not need insurance to buy a car in Cicero. However, you will need insurance to legally drive the car.

Q: Can I test drive a car before buying it?

A: Yes, it is recommended to test drive a car before buying it to ensure it meets your needs and is in good condition.

Q: Can I return a car after buying it?

A: It depends on the seller’s return policy. It is best to ask the seller about their return policy before buying a car.

Q: Can I buy a car with bad credit?

A: Yes, but it may be more difficult to get financing. You may need to pay a higher interest rate or provide a larger down payment.

Q: How long does it take to buy a car in Cicero?

A: It depends on the seller and financing options. It can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days to buy a car.

Q: Can I buy a car online?

A: Yes, there are many websites that allow you to buy a car online. However, it is recommended to test drive the car before buying it.

Q: Are there any fees associated with buying a car in Cicero?

A: Yes, there are fees associated with buying a car in Cicero, including sales tax, title and registration fees, and dealer fees.

Q: Can I trade in my old car?

A: Yes, many dealerships and private sellers accept trade-ins. The value of your trade-in will depend on the condition and age of the car.

Q: What should I do if the car I want is not available in Cicero?

A: You can search for the car online or travel to a nearby town to find the car you want.
